The different ways to interpret multiple destinations, these options do not change the behavior if there is only one destination.
For optimal routes there is a practical limit on 5-6 destinations.

Enumerator
VMERouteDestinationsOrderInOrder
Indicates that the destinations should be traversed in order.

VMERouteDestinationsOrderOptimal
Indicates that the destinations should be traversed in the order that minimizes the overall distance or time: e.g.
travelling salesman order

VMERouteDestinationsOrderOptimalFinishOnLast
Indicates that the destinations should be traversed in the order that minimizes the overall distance or time: e.g.
travelling salesman order, but always finish on the last routing node of mDestinations. For example, you enter a shop, you visit the different stands and you finish at the exit.

VMERouteDestinationsOrderClosest
Indicates that one destination should be returned, the one that is closest (be fastest or shortest).
